Saturated fat

Saturated fat is found in animal products such as meat and dairy. Eating a lot of saturated fat can increase the cholesterol in your blood, which can increase the risk of heart attack and stroke. Most people in the UK eat 20 per cent more than the recommended maximum of saturated fat each day. A healthy intake of saturated fat is no more than 30g for a man and no more than 20g for a woman.
